How they compare
South Sudan currently reports 135,440 against 121,816 in Haiti, a difference of 13,624.
That makes South Sudan's figure about 1.1 times Haiti's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 27 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Haiti ahead.
Haiti ranks 78th and South Sudan ranks 75th of 222 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Haiti averaged higher in 2 and South Sudan in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Haiti | South Sudan |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 112,313 | 89,848 | 22,465 | Haiti |
| 2000s | 115,439 | 112,001 | 3,438 | Haiti |
| 2010s | 119,444 | 156,976 | 37,532 | South Sudan |
| 2020s | 121,941 | 143,866 | 21,924 | South Sudan |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
